due to constant wear and tear from the elements ropes need to be replaced from time to time lets see how to do this first on a rope or halyard that is on the outside of the pole unwind the old rope from the cleat on the pole now lower your flag disassembling any hooks and knots as you go the rope needs to be straight now remove the flag taking care not to let it touch the ground and again remove the hooks that held the flag to the rope cut the old rope above the knot and continue holding both ends with your new piece of rope bring the end of it together with the end of the old rope using electrical tape wrap these two ends together wrapping the tape diagonally while holding the joint where the two ends come together is helpful in this process use enough tape on both sides about five to six inches on either side so that the ends dont come apart tear off the tape and pull the rope through the flagpole pulley to bring the new rope into the pole remove the electrical tape or cut it off

Nylon Halyard Rope is the best choice when it comes to your flagpole. The white nylon rope absorbs the shock that could damage other ropes, while also providing good resistance to abrasion and rot.

Basically, all you need to do is: pinch together the flagpole rope. push the loop through the eyelet of the flagpole clip. pull the halyard loop over the clip end of the flagpole clip. pull the halyard tight so that the clip sits snugly in place.
On a flag with a rope and toggle, the toggle is usually on the top of the flag, tie the rope from the bottom of the flag to the other end of the halyard. Step 2: Hoist the flag until it is tight, making sure that the flag is being hoisted the correct way up.
